Supramolecular aggregates of amphiphilic gadolinium complexes as blood pool MRI/MRA contrast agents : physicochemical characterization

In this paper, we present the development of a new potential blood pool contrast agent for magnetic resonance imaging applications (MRA/MRI) based on gadolinium complexes containing amphiphilic supramolecular aggregates.
